Transaction 66a0813921b9b85720a5dd2bd8b57f3363f2e9b4b541551a4763645bad20cf5c
1 Input
1 Output
-
66a0813921b9b85720a5dd2bd8b57f3363f2e9b4b541551a4763645bad20cf5c:0
- value
- 38192924
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 74a99b3e0582de9f03672bf8dd6c16e1383c3410 OP_EQUAL
- address
- 3CKsVFpnWvMUFwGJF1ET87JNoifZvmhC94